ADU Rental Program Certificate Renewal

Renewal Details

ADU Rental Program certificates are valid for one year and must be renewed each year if you want to continue to participate in the ADU Rental Program. Renewal letters are mailed to the certificate holders 120 days (4 months) prior to certificate expiration. The renewal letter contains a list of the information you must provide to determine if you are still eligible for the ADU Rental Program.

Paperwork & Documentation

Renewal paperwork must be submitted 90 days (3 months) prior to certificate expiration. You must meet all of the ADU Rental Program guidelines at renewal. Once the renewal paperwork is reviewed, you will be contacted in writing to let you know if you meet the requirements of the ADU Rental Program. If you qualify, the renewed ADU Rental Program certificate will be mailed to you. If you no longer qualify, a letter will be mailed to you explaining why you no longer qualify. If you are living in an ADU Rental unit and are no longer eligible for the ADU Rental Program, you can remain in the ADU unit, paying the ADU rent, until your lease expires. Please give the leasing office the required notice per your lease.
